ProblemDetails Clase

Definición

Formato legible por máquina para especificar errores en respuestas de API HTTP basadas en https://tools.ietf.org/html/rfc7807 .

public ref class ProblemDetails
public class ProblemDetails
[System.Text.Json.Serialization.JsonConverter(typeof(Microsoft.AspNetCore.Mvc.Infrastructure.ProblemDetailsJsonConverter))]
public class ProblemDetails
[System.Text.Json.Serialization.JsonConverter(typeof(Microsoft.AspNetCore.Http.ProblemDetailsJsonConverter))]
public class ProblemDetails
type ProblemDetails = class
[<System.Text.Json.Serialization.JsonConverter(typeof(Microsoft.AspNetCore.Mvc.Infrastructure.ProblemDetailsJsonConverter))>]
type ProblemDetails = class
[<System.Text.Json.Serialization.JsonConverter(typeof(Microsoft.AspNetCore.Http.ProblemDetailsJsonConverter))>]
type ProblemDetails = class
Public Class ProblemDetails
Herencia
ProblemDetails
Derivado
Atributos

Constructores

ProblemDetails()

Propiedades

Detail

Una explicación legible específica de esta aparición del problema.

Extensions

Obtiene el para IDictionary<TKey,TValue> los miembros de extensión.

Las definiciones de tipo de problema PUEDEN extender el objeto de detalles del problema con miembros adicionales. Los miembros de extensión aparecen en el mismo espacio de nombres que otros miembros de un tipo de problema.

Instance

Referencia de URI que identifica la aparición específica del problema. Puede producir o no más información si se desreferencia.

Status

Código de estado HTTP ([RFC7231], sección 6) generado por el servidor de origen para esta aparición del problema.

Title

Resumen breve y legible del tipo de problema. NO DEBERÍA cambiar de repetición a aparición del problema, excepto para fines de localización (por ejemplo, mediante la negociación proactiva de contenido; vea[RFC7231], sección 3.4).

Type

Referencia de URI [RFC3986] que identifica el tipo de problema. Esta especificación fomenta que, cuando se desreferencia, proporcione documentación legible para el tipo de problema (por ejemplo, mediante HTML [W3C. REC-html5-20141028]). Cuando este miembro no está presente, se supone que su valor es "about:blank".

Se aplica a